Best Mileage Petrol Car In India 2023

Fuel costs in India have risen significantly due to factors like changes in global policies, climate change, etc. As a result, driving a fuel-efficient vehicle can help you save money on your everyday commute.

Here is a list of the 8 best mileage petrol cars in India according to their mileage ratings. Please remember that the list is based on official manufacturer figures and that actual numbers may vary depending on driving conditions and habits.

Maruti Suzuki Celerio AMT

Last Recorded Price: Rs 5.25 lakhs - Rs 7.00 lakhs (ex-showroom Delhi)

Fuel Efficiency: 26.68km/l 

The new, second-generation Maruti Suzuki Celerio is currently the best mileage petrol car in India, with the VXi AMT version getting an ARAI rating of 26.68kpl. The new Celerio is built on Maruti's latest Heartect platform and uses an updated, more efficient 1.0-litre K10 petrol engine that helps it achieve such mileage figures.

As far as the driving experience goes, it is hassle-free, thanks to the smooth engine, light controls, and the sleeker AMT gearbox. 

Maruti Suzuki Wagon R 1.0 AMT

Last Recorded Price: Rs 5.47 lakhs - Rs 7.20 lakhs (ex-showroom Delhi)

Fuel Efficiency: 25.19km/l

The Maruti Suzuki Wagon R is the second-best mileage petrol car in India. The Wagon R has established a solid reputation as a practical, roomy, economical, and city hatchback. The third-gen Wagon R takes the story forward in all dimensions, including fuel economy. 

The new 1.0-litre, three-cylinder petrol engine, along with the more powerful 90 hp, 1.2-litre four-cylinder unit, is much more frugal now. The AMT gearbox improves the economy of the smaller 1.0 engine, producing up to 25.19 km/l. The Wagon R is ideal for city driving because of its compact size and easy-to-use controls.

Maruti Suzuki Alto K10 AMT

Last Recorded Price: Rs 3.99 - Rs 5.95 lakhs (ex-showroom Delhi)

Fuel Efficiency: 24.9 km/l

In August 2022, the K10 badge returned after nearly a two-year absence. This new model is based on the same Heartect technology as the current Celerio and looks very similar.

This petrol car even uses the same 67-hp, 1.0-litre engine that powers the most recent K10C version, making it one of the best mileage petrol cars in India. This frugal hatchback can return up to 24.9 km/l of claimed mileage.

Maruti Suzuki Dzire AMT

Last Recorded Price: Rs 6.24 - Rs 9.18 lakhs (ex-showroom Delhi)

Fuel Efficiency: 24.12 km/l

The Maruti Suzuki Dzire is undoubtedly India's most popular compact sedan. Why so? Well, the Maruti Suzuki Dzire has class-leading cabin capacity, features, and a well-balanced design. Not to forget the peace of mind of buying a Maruti Suzuki.

However, a lot of that also concerns its excellent fuel efficiency ratings. In fact, after its facelift last year, the Dzire has become the best mileage petrol car in India, with higher efficiency in both 5-speed manuals (23.26km/l) and 5-speed AMT (24.12km/l) configurations.

It employs the new 1.2-litre K12N engine, which has a smooth start-stop capability, is very smooth, and provides adequate power for all your daily duties.

Maruti Suzuki Swift AMT

Last Recorded Price: Rs 5.92 - Rs 8.95 lakhs (ex-showroom Delhi)

Fuel Efficiency: 23.76 km/l

The Swift, arguably India's most popular automobile, is also the model that forever changed Maruti Suzuki's reputation.

Like the Dzire, the updated Swift uses a new 90-hp, 1.2-litre petrol engine that's also very efficient. However, the mileage estimates for the powertrain options are marginally lower in the sportier hatchback, at 23.2 km/l and 23.76 km/l for the manual and AMT, respectively.

Maruti Suzuki Baleno AMT / Toyota Glanza AMT

Last Recorded Price (Baleno): Rs 6.49 - Rs 9.71 lakhs (ex-showroom Delhi)

Last Recorded Price (Glanza): Rs 6.59 - Rs 9.99 lakhs (ex-showroom Delhi)

Fuel Efficiency: 22.94 km/l

The second-generation Baleno and its Toyota counterpart, the Glanza, debuted in 2022, and while they resemble the outgoing hatchbacks, they are a big step ahead of the previous model.

A single 90hp, 1.2-litre DualJet K12N petrol engine powers them. The ARAI-claimed fuel efficiency for the new engine with a manual gearbox is 22.35km/l, while the new AMT models are expected to generate an even higher 22.94km/l.

In terms of performance, the petrol car is sleek and competent in town, but not very exciting. Nonetheless, driving is hassle-free thanks to the light clutch and slick transmission.

Maruti Suzuki Alto

Last Recorded Price: Rs 3.39 - Rs 5.03 lakhs (ex-showroom Delhi)

Fuel Efficiency: 22.05 km/l

The evergreen Maruti Suzuki Alto 800 received a big makeover and, in the process, shed the '800' from its nomenclature.

Maruti Suzuki's smallest model is powered by a frugal 48-horsepower, 0.8-litre engine that has been certified by the ARAI to produce 22.05 km/l. Despite its small cabin and plain interior, this petrol car is popular due to its low cost, high economy, and minimal upkeep.

Renault Kwid 1.0 AMT

Last Recorded Price: Rs 4.64 - Rs 5.99 lakhs (ex-showroom Delhi)

Fuel Efficiency: 22k km/l

The Renault Kwid has effectively demonstrated that a budget hatchback does not have to be basic, thanks to its SUV-inspired appearance, digital cluster, and touchscreen entertainment system.

The Renault Kwid is available with two engines: a 54hp, 0.8-litre and a 68hp, 1.0-litre. When paired with the AMT gearbox, the latter can travel an astonishing 22 kilometres on a litre of petrol. With an ARAI mileage of 21.74kpl, the Kwid 1.0 manual is nearly as efficient.
